Box Score WYOMING, Mich. – Bethel Women's Basketball withstood a second half charge by Grace Christian on Saturday and opened the fourth quarter on a 9-0 run to turn a two-point game to an 11-point advantage in the first 80 seconds of the final stanza. The Pilots extended their advantage to 16 points in the quarter to record a 88-73 win. Jazmen Watts led the Pilots in scoring and rebounding for the second straight game with 20 and 8 on the day, while the Pilots' starting five combined for 17 steals.
